What is ruby-ya2yaml
ruby-ya2yaml is:
Ya2YAML is “yet another to_yaml”. It emits YAML document with complete UTF8 support (string/binary detection, “\u” escape sequences and Unicode specific line breaks).

Install ruby-ya2yaml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get
using the following command.
sudo apt-get update
After updating apt database, We can install ruby-ya2yaml
using apt-get
by running the following command:
sudo apt-get -y install ruby-ya2yaml

How To Uninstall ruby-ya2yaml on Debian 11
To uninstall only the ruby-ya2yaml
package we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get remove ruby-ya2yaml
Uninstall ruby-ya2yaml And Its Dependencies
To uninstall ruby-ya2yaml
and its dependencies that are no longer needed by Debian 11, we can use the command below: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ove ruby-ya2yaml
Remove ruby-ya2yaml Configurations and Data
To remove ruby-ya2yaml
configuration and data from Debian 11 we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y purge ruby-ya2yaml
Remove ruby-ya2yaml configuration, data, and all of its dependencies
We can use the following command to remove ruby-ya2yaml
configurations, data and all of its dependencies, we can use the following command:
sudo apt-get -y autoremove --purge ruby-ya2yaml
